All things ovine, sheep farming and learning more about sheep and shepherding. Learn about breeding animals and being a sheep farmer. Brother and sister team across two hemispheres explore sheep with some sibling banter! Want more content to help you sheep well? So Andrew and I have explored our returns per acre on our farms but how do sheep stack up against other farming enterprises in terms of returns per acre and $$. We used a 50 acre farm in South Gippsland in Australia which is quite similar to some areas of Ireland in grass yield terms to compare the production systems. We explored five different production systems and you'll be surprised which one comes out on top! Enjoy! Support the show Thank you for supporting our pod!
